I dont recommend loose substrate - what are you using for substrate now it looks like a sand mat? If you wanted to go to something easier to clean you could get some textured NON adhesive shelf liner - it can be found at Walmart or your local home improvement store cut it to the size of your tank insects cannot get underneath - I would recommend you go w/ the Pro T 5 or even a Zoo Med fixture for her w/ the Reptisun 10.0 T 5 bulb- the T 8's are not that strong and w/ her having difficulty getting around it will help but if it is true MBD it will prevent it from getting worse but will not cure it - the distance for the T 5 would be different from the T 8 as well - the swollen feet could be from the UVB but I am wondering if its not gout - only a blood test for uric acid would tell you - there is medication for gout - its called Allopurinol - lets have AHBD take a look at her and have her give some advice on what you can do - I do see her back leg looks swollen -

Please get a bowl of water on the basking side - your hygrometer could be off are you using a dial one if you are I recommend a digital probe one - here is a link for one pet smart might have one too you can look Exo Terra Digital Hygrometer | Dubia.com'
Place the probe on the back center wall of the tank and it should read the whole tank - optimal humidity is 40-50% I dont let mine go below 19-20% or it never has gotten this high and you dont want it this high 70% - if your humidity is not getting to 19-20% then you can get a small humidifier place beside the tank - I have on running now between my two tanks - its keeping them in the 20% range now and at night they get to around 30's % -- the cherry juice is good but I would like AHBD and Drache613 to look at her and have them advise you further - Drache613 is our vet tech and she is usually on at nite - if your going to keep the T 5 on top of the screen please place a piece of decor directly under it 8-10 inches
